Addressing a press conference here, the interior minister said abusing opponents was not the politics.

He said the government provided all facilities [in the by-elections] as demanded by the PTI chief Imran Khan.

The minister also informed that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if had recorded his statement with the Federal Investigation Agency (FIA) in the Asghar Khan case relating to distribution of Rs140 million among components of an anti-PPP alliance of parties prior to the 1990 elections.

Khan said he hoped there would be progress in the case.

He underlined that Ministry of Interior stays in direct coordination with army, General Headquarters and civil armed forces. He said the ministry was not bound to reach aforementioned institutions through Defence Ministry.

Regarding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if’s upcoming visit to the US, he said PM will also raise the issue of RAW involvement in Pakistan during his visit to the United States.
